I applied online. The process took 3 weeks. I interviewed at Transamerica in Jul 2015
Interview
Applied online on Indeed.com. Eventually got an email to set up a phone interview with a team member in Illinois. Fairly easy and straightforward interview, basic interview and behavioral questions. I was told at the end of the interview that the team member would call me back within a week (original phone interview was a Thursday, said to expect a call by the end of Wednesday of next week). Never received a call, all of my communications (emails, phone calls/messages) were ignored for 2 weeks. Around 2.5-3 weeks later I received an email saying that they had decided to move on with different candidates.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
Name one time that you had an issue with a customer, and how you resolved it and what the results were.
